The Texas Muscle Car Challenge race today was my first ¼ mile track.
It was an hour drive to the track and thank goodness the drive was uneventful. Once I got there and paid my entry fee I found Tom Walker.
Finally, the weather changed from our Texas Summer. It was 58 degrees and sunny at the track when we got there. The temperature gradually got colder as the day wore on. It was sunny my first 2 runs and cloudy on the last one.
The first time trial I had a good 1/8 mile until the shifter stuck between 2nd and 3rd. Bad run. When I got back the pits I found one of the shifter arms was loose. I also found out that the alternator was loose. Fixed both and was good as new.
On the 2nd time trial I spun the tires just off the line. A car had earlier put oil down on the track; it couldn't be my driving, right? Therefore, I had to throttle the car in the first 60' for another bad run.
I had to guess on my dial in speed. I did some math and came up with 15.20.
The first elimination race I raced a Hemi Dodge truck. He was dialed in at 15.30. He leaves first by a tenth so I just plan to beat him. I cut a great light and a good 60' but still I’m running behind. I hit it hard and pass him in the last 100 feet by a half a car. But, I broke out by a 1 and 2 hundredth of as second. My opponent broke out also but I broke out worse and was eliminated.
The good news is I ran my best ET times ever but dialed in wrong and lost. That’s racing… _________________ Texas Classic Chevy Experience

Boxman and I linked up at the MotorPlex.
I was eliminated in the first round at the 22Oct05 TMCCC. My equipment was performing outstanding. 12.50's at 107 mph in an estimated gusting head wind of 15-25 mph. But, the driver (me) needs more instruction/practice in some areas. My race oponent cut an .03 light while I cut a .33 light. It's a no-brainer as to who won. He was 10 times faster on the lights than me. Futher it was a big bad dodge!
